Factors to Consider When Choosing a Bathroom Remodeling Contractor
Before you hire a bathroom company, you'll want to ensure they're reliable. We recommend following these steps as you collect estimates.
Industry Credentials
As you discuss your project with bathroom remodeling contractors, ask them how many years of experience they have under their belt. Many remodeling companies are members of trade groups like the National Association of Home Builders (NAHB). Licensure and Insurance
Massachusetts' contractor licensing requirements are slightly more complex than those in surrounding states. If a bathroom remodel involves structural work, a company must have a Construction Supervisor License from the Office for Public Safety and Inspections. Holders must have at least three years of experience, pass a trade exam, and take continuing education on a regular basis. If no structural work is involved, all that's needed is a Home Improvement Contractor registration with the Office of Consumer Affairs and Business Regulation.
Photos
Ask for photos of previous bathroom remodels the contractor has completed for other homeowners. Reviewing these images lets you verify the company's experience and closely evaluate the quality of their work. It could also spark ideas or questions about what upgrades and enhancements the crew could include in your renovation.
Consultation and Estimate
You'll ultimately pick a remodeling contractor based on itemized written estimates. While some contractors offer online estimates, little compares to an in-person consultation. This way, you can get the necessary measurements taken, meet the crew, and discuss your goals. We recommend getting estimates from at least three different companies so you can compare pricing.
Customer Reviews
Before signing any contracts, always research a bathroom remodeling company's reputation using Google, Trustpilot, and the Better Business Bureau (BBB) website. As you go through past customers' experiences, pay close attention to how the company addresses negative feedback. A trustworthy contractor will aim for a satisfactory resolution wherever possible.
How Much Does a Bathroom Remodel Cost?
Some more complex projects, like mounting tankless water heaters or rewiring electrical systems, require subcontracting in many jurisdictions and will increase your overall cost. See standard remodel costs for different projects in the table below:
Type of Bathroom Remodel | Average Cost | Average Time |
---|---|---|
Half-bath remodel | $2,000-$5,000 | 5–7 days |
Full bath remodel | $6,000-$15,000 | 10–14 days |
Primary bath remodel | $10,000-$30,000 | 15–25 days |
Wet room installation | $11,000-$18,000 | 10–30 days |
Luxury bath remodel | $50,000+ | 15–30 days |

What environmentally-friendly options can I consider for my bathroom remodel?
- greywater systems to filter and reclaim water
- low or no-VOC paint
- LED lights to cut power consumption
- eco-friendly floors like cork or bamboo
- products made from recycled wood or plastic
- and dual-flush toilets and low-flow faucets to reduce water use
